    <p>Hi, I am Carrey Nalls, I am at Nalls Produce in Franconia, Virginia and I have been asked to show some of the highlights of how to pick out a pumpkin and how to decorate one for Halloween. We ve got lots of choices; we have got lots of different colors that you pick from and lots of different styles. It s pretty much up to the individual as to what you want to do, but my preference is just pick a pumpkin that I like and that I can work with it, and it s usually different for, everybody has their own personal choice. I have got one here that I have decided to work on and we will show you the steps of how to turn it into a Jack-O'-Lamp. It s basically pretty easy whatever you want to do; it s like a piece of clay, you do whatever you want to. Whether you start off with just a natural pumpkin and figure which way you want to go with it. First thing you have to have is a plan in your mind as to what you want to do with it and first thing you have to do, you got to have a good knife to work with and it s got to be sharp and it s got be somewhat flexible, that makes it a lot easier to play, we ll bend a little bit with you, and we ll clean this one out and go to work and see what we can do with it.</p>
